INDIANA – A renewed text message scam targeting taxpayers, requesting confirmation of bank account information for tax refund deposits, is currently circulating.
The Department of Revenue (DOR) is issuing a strict warning, clarifying that DOR will never send a text message asking for any payment information.
What to Do If You Receive a Suspicious Text
If you receive a text message claiming to be from the DOR, the department strongly advises the public to take the following precautions:
Do not click any links or respond to suspicious texts.
Do not share personal or financial information , including banking information, driver’s license number, Social Security number, or credit card details.
Do not reply to the message.
